Water Removal Service: What You Need to Know
Water removal service is a critical step in the water damage restoration process. It involves extracting standing water from your property, drying the affected areas, and preventing further damage. In our area, water removal service is particularly important due to the high risk of mold growth and structural damage.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to remove water, dry your property, and prevent costly repairs down the line.
Emergency Water Extraction
Our team will quickly extract standing water from your property using specialized equipment, including pumps and wet vacuums. This is a critical step in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Structural Drying Process
After water extraction, our team will use specialized equipment to dry the affected areas, including walls, floors, and ceilings. This process can take several days to complete, depending on the severity of the damage.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ring
Our team will use specialized equipment to detect and monitor moisture levels in your property, ensuring that all affected areas are completely dry before we consider the job complete.
Sewage Cleanup
If sewage has contaminated your property, our team will take extra precautions to clean and disinfect the affected areas,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.
Basement Flood Recovery
Basement floods can be particularly devastating, but our team is equipped to handle even the toughest basement flood recovery jobs. We’ll work quickly to extract water, dry the area, and prevent further damage.
Post-Remediation Verification
After the water removal process is complete, our team will verify that all affected areas are completely dry and free of moisture,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you and your family.

Water Removal Service: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ained messes like this.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to mold growth and structural damage, making it a job for the pros.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| Maybe | Yes | While you can try to dry the area yourself, it’s often better to let a pro handle it to avoid further damage.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can be a ticking time bomb, and only a pro can detect and fix it. |
| Water damage from a burst pipe | Maybe | Yes | While you can try to fix the pipe yourself, it’s often better to let a pro handle it to avoid further damage and ensure the job is done right. |
| Water damage from a storm | No | Yes | Storm damage can be extensive and need specialized equipment and expertise to fix. |

Water Removal Service Cost In The 45501 Area
The cost of water removal service in the 45501 area can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the specifics of your job.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Severity of contamination, size of affected area |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Post-Remediation Verification |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ials affected |
